Embark on an exciting career journey at The Oaks Dental Practice, located in Chorley with ample outside parking. Our practice specializes in implants, facial aesthetics, fixed braces, private endodontics, and minor oral surgery, utilizing advanced equipment including iTero scanner, OPG, CBCT X-ray, and an endo microscope to support diagnostics. The clinics are supported by a full-time treatment coordinator with a clinical background and a private and specialist clinical advisor. We also have three full-time receptionists with clinical backgrounds.
